BeeGFS is recognised as an easy-to-use alternative to other parallel file systems and is used at thousands of sites worldwide. It provides fast access to storage systems of all types and sizes in all performance-oriented environments, including HPC, AI and deep learning, life sciences, and oil and gas.
The BeeGFS user-space architecture is state-of-the-art and allows users to manage any IO requirements without performance limitations. It provides the scalability and flexibility required to run the most demanding HPC, AI or mission-critical applications.
BeeGFS enables customers to invest in scalable HPC and AI infrastructures ranging from small sites to large scale-out environments and utilise the full bandwidth of their hardware components. BeeGFS increases productivity by delivering faster results and enabling new data analysis methods without changing workflows or applications.

BeeGFS, as a powerful parallel file system, is widely used in research and industry and significantly improves the speed and reliability of data processing. Its architecture allows efficient distribution of file content and metadata across multiple servers, making it ideal for demanding applications.
BeeGFS increases data processing speeds through its efficient striping of file content across multiple storage servers. This minimises bottlenecks and optimises performance for highly parallel accesses, enabling research and industrial companies to process their data faster.
The system supports native RDMA for InfiniBand, Omni-Path and RoCE as well as TCP/IP connections and can automatically switch to redundant connection paths if a fault occurs. This troubleshooting capability significantly increases system reliability and guarantees continuous operational readiness, even under demanding conditions.
BeeGFS is easy to use and requires no kernel patches. It can be easily integrated into existing systems and supports the use of existing Linux file systems such as XFS, ext4 or ZFS. Its ability to add clients and servers on the fly, together with the flexibility to configure file system partitions, enables dynamic adaptation and optimisation of the data infrastructure as required.
